The Mexico hydraulic turbine market is experiencing steady growth driven by increasing investments in renewable energy projects. The country`s ambitious goals to reduce carbon emissions and promote sustainable energy sources have led to a surge in hydropower developments, thereby driving the demand for hydraulic turbines. The market is characterized by a mix of domestic and international manufacturers offering a range of products catering to various power capacities. Key players in the Mexico hydraulic turbine market include Voith Hydro, ANDRITZ AG, General Electric Company, Siemens AG, and Toshiba Corporation. Factors such as government support, favorable regulatory policies, and technological advancements in turbine design are expected to further propel market growth in the coming years.

In the Mexico hydraulic turbine market, some challenges that are commonly faced include regulatory uncertainty, limited investment in renewable energy infrastructure, and competition from other forms of energy generation such as fossil fuels. The regulatory environment in Mexico can be unpredictable, leading to delays or changes in project timelines. Additionally, the level of investment in renewable energy projects, including hydraulic turbines, may not always be sufficient to support rapid growth in the market. This can result in a slower pace of development and deployment of hydraulic turbines. Furthermore, the competition from traditional energy sources like coal or natural gas can make it challenging for hydraulic turbines to gain a larger market share, despite their environmental benefits. Overall, navigating these challenges requires strategic planning and investment to drive growth in the Mexico hydraulic turbine market.

In Mexico, government policies related to the hydraulic turbine market focus on promoting renewable energy sources and increasing energy efficiency. The government has set a target to generate 35% of the country`s electricity from clean energy sources by 2024, with hydropower playing a significant role in achieving this goal. Additionally, Mexico offers incentives and subsidies to encourage investment in renewable energy projects, including hydropower plants. The government has implemented regulations to ensure the sustainable development of hydropower projects, such as environmental impact assessments and water resource management plans. Overall, the Mexican government`s policies aim to drive growth in the hydraulic turbine market by supporting the transition to cleaner and more sustainable energy sources.
